Sun Communities, Inc. (NYSE:SUI) Receives Consensus Recommendation of "Moderate Buy" from Analysts (2024)

Sun Communities, Inc. (NYSE:SUI - Get Free Report) has been assigned a consensus rating of "Moderate Buy" from the eleven research firms that are currently covering the company, Marketbeat Ratings reports. Five research anal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and six have given a buy rating to the company. The average 1-year price objective among analysts that have covered the stock in the last year is $136.27.

Several brokerages recently issued reports on SUI. Truist Financial decreased their target price on Sun Communities from $143.00 to $136.00 and set a "hold" rating on the stock in a research note on Monday, March 18th. Evercore ISI lowered their target price on shares of Sun Communities from $145.00 to $128.00 and set an "outperform" rating on the stock in a report on Wednesday, May 1st. Compass Point upped their target price on shares of Sun Communities from $116.00 to $125.00 and gave the stock a "neutral" rating in a research report on Thursday, March 21st. Royal Bank of Canada reduced their price target on shares of Sun Communities from $142.00 to $130.00 and set an "outperform" rating on the stock in a report on Wednesday, May 1st. Finally, JMP Securities reissued a "market outperform" rating and set a $150.00 price objective on shares of Sun Communities in a report on Thursday, May 2nd.

Sun Communities Price Performance

NYSE:SUI opened at $118.34 on Thursday. The business's 50-day simple moving average is $117.65 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$125.37. Sun Communities has a 52 week low of $102.74 and a 52 week high of $141.52. The stock has a market cap of $14.75 billion, a PE ratio of 102.02, a P/E/G ratio of 1.05 and a beta of 0.87. The company has a quick ratio of 1.78, a current ratio of 1.78 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.08.

Sun Communities Dividend Announcement

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, July 15th. Investors of record on Friday, June 28th will be given a $0.94 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, June 28th. This represents a $3.76 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.18%. Sun Communities's dividend payout ratio is currently 324.14%.

Sun Communities Company Profile

(Get Free Report

Established in 1975, Sun Communities, Inc became a publicly owned corporation in December 1993. The Company is a fully integrated REIT listed on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ol: SUI. As of December 31, 2023, the Company owned, operated, or had an interest in a portfolio of 667 developed MH, RV and Marina properties comprising 179,310 developed sites and approximately 48,030 wet slips and dry storage spaces in the U.S., the UK and Canada.
